
Global Oncology Leadership Strategist
1 day ago
The role of Associate Director, Corporate Affairs requires a pivotal leadership position to shape and execute the corporate reputation, regional communications strategy, and patient engagement agenda across Japan and the Asia-Pacific.
This leader will bring together high-impact storytelling, external influence, and cross-functional collaboration to elevate visibility, purpose, and position as a global oncology leader.
- Develop and execute integrated, multi-market communications strategies that elevate the corporate narrative and support access, innovation, and impact.
- Ensure alignment with global and regional priorities, reinforcing brand consistency and storytelling across internal and external channels.
- Serve as a strategic advisor on visibility, reputation, and positioning opportunities.
- Craft high-impact executive communications, including op-eds, LinkedIn content, keynote remarks, and media narratives.
- Build trusted relationships with patient organisations, advocacy leaders, and other healthcare stakeholders to shape communications and ensure the patient voice is embedded in strategy.
- Collaborate closely with Medical, Regulatory, Commercial, Market Access, and Policy teams to co-create campaigns and materials that improve patient understanding and treatment literacy.
- Support cross-regional initiatives that amplify patient perspectives and align engagement efforts across diverse and underrepresented markets.
- Lead corporate affairs planning for business expansions, new market entries, and regional campaigns—ensuring messaging coherence across countries with varying healthcare systems.
- Support coordinated responses to key policy and regulatory challenges impacting oncology in JAPAC and adjacent regions.
- Design and implement a regional crisis communication framework in collaboration with country teams and risk management partners.
- Serve as a strategic advisor during issue escalation and reputational response planning.
- Partner with JAPAC leadership to build thought leadership platforms, including content development and external engagement opportunities.
- Position senior leaders as regional oncology advocates through managed social media, speaking engagements, and authored content.
- Represent Corporate Affairs on cross-functional working groups and strategic initiatives, influencing alignment across Medical, Legal, Commercial, and Global teams.
- Mentor junior colleagues and support capability building through development of scalable processes, toolkits, and templates.
- Ensure consistent, high-quality execution of communications across geographies and functions by coordinating with global communications colleagues and external partners.
